The Geneva Appellation d'Origine Contrôlée (AOC) is one of the most esteemed wine regions in Switzerland, recognized for the diversity and richness of its wine products. Located at the western edge of the country, Geneva enjoys a temperate climate, influenced by Lake Geneva and the surrounding mountains, allowing for the cultivation of a wide variety of grape varieties. This region is notable for its ability to produce both red wines, primarily from Gamay and Pinot Noir grapes, and white wines, with a predominance of Chasselas and varieties such as Chardonnay and Sauvignon Blanc.

Geneva wines are characterized by their freshness and elegance, often accompanied by alluring fruity notes, reflecting the unique terroir and the commitment of winemakers to sustainable and environmentally friendly viticulture.
